Classic Maryland-style crab boilie

Ingredients:

  • 48 live blue crabs
  • 1 kg of ice
  • 15 gr. bay leaves (about 48 pcs.)
  • 1 cup paprika
  • 1 cup celery salt
  • 2 tablespoons cayenne pepper
  • 2 bottles of 0.33 l lager
  • 3 tbsp. apple cider vinegar
  • Special equipment: Large portable car refrigerator, 36-liter saucepan with basket insert, and crab hammer

Preparation:

  1. Rinse the crabs with cool water and place them in a large refrigerator. Cover with ice and let them sit until the crabs have calmed down, about 1 hour.
  2. Meanwhile, prepare the seafood seasoning.:

    Grind the bay leaf in a spice grinder until finely ground. Transfer to a bowl and add the paprika, celery salt, and cayenne pepper.
  3. Pour the beer into a 36-quart (10-quart) pot and add vinegar, 2 tablespoons of seafood seasoning, and 6 cups of water. Stir. Insert the steamer basket (the liquid should be below the basket), cover, and bring to a boil over high heat.
  4. Place 12 crabs in a single layer, shell-side up, in the basket. Sprinkle generously with about 1/4 cup seafood seasoning. Repeat, layering and sprinkling the crabs with the remaining seasoning. Cover and steam the crabs until they are bright orange (there should be no trace of blue or green), 20-25 minutes.
  5. Transfer the crabs to a large platter or rimmed baking sheet. Or place them directly on a counter lined with parchment paper. Serve with crab mallets.
Nutritional value per serving: Calories 197, total fat 3g, saturated fat 1g, protein 21g, carbohydrates 16g, fiber 6g, cholesterol 79mg, sodium 316mg, sugars 2g.
